Converter is not needed for id, since it's a Long. Now I can pass the id from the page
to Home and use getEntityManager().find() to load the parent business entity and wire it
up with the child. But we are kind of falling back to the old style, I was hoping that
there be a way to inject the parent or its home into the child's Home. It looks to me
that Seam's bijection is not general or flexible enough to cover this specific
situation.
And now, I am getting into a new problem: the parent's Home object does not get
cleaned up when creating the child, so the edit page for creating the child still shows
values from the parent and thus the wrong set of buttons. Here is how my page looks like:
